CANON CITY, Colo. - The Bureau of Land Management’s Front Range Resource Advisory Council meeting scheduled for Thursday, Sept. 10 in Monte Vista will be rescheduled due to scheduling conflicts. A date for the next meeting has not been set at this time. An agenda and further details will be published online prior to the meeting.
The Front Range RAC is a 15-member group of citizens appointed by the Secretary of the Interior. The council provides recommendations to the BLM’s Front Range District regarding the management of public lands within the Royal Gorge and San Luis Valley Field Offices. It is one of three RACs that advise BLM Colorado on public lands issues.
